Title 14: COURT PROCEDURE -- CIVIL

Part 7: PARTICULAR PROCEEDINGS

Chapter 710: RENTAL PROPERTY

§6030-C. Residential energy efficiency disclosure statement

1. Energy efficiency disclosure. A landlord or other person who on behalf of a landlord enters into a lease or tenancy at will agreement for residential property that will be used by a tenant or lessee as a primary residence shall provide to potential tenants or lessees a residential energy efficiency disclosure statement in accordance with Title 35‐A, section 10117, subsection 1 that includes, but is not limited to, information about the energy efficiency of the property.

[ 2009, c. 652, Pt. B, §2 (AMD); 2009, c. 652, Pt. B, §3 (AFF) .]

2. Provision of statement. A landlord or other person who on behalf of a landlord enters into a lease or tenancy at will agreement shall provide the residential energy efficiency disclosure statement required under subsection 1 in accordance with this subsection. The landlord or other person who on behalf of a landlord enters into a lease or tenancy at will agreement shall provide the statement to any person who requests the statement in person and shall post the statement in a prominent location in a property that is being offered for rent or lease. Before a tenant or lessee enters into a contract or pays a deposit to rent or lease a property, the landlord or other person who on behalf of a landlord enters into a lease or tenancy at will agreement shall provide the statement to the tenant or lessee, obtain the tenant's or lessee's signature on the statement and sign the statement. The landlord or other person who on behalf of a landlord enters into a lease or tenancy at will agreement shall retain the signed statement for a minimum of 7 years.

[ 2009, c. 566, §18 (AMD) .]

SECTION HISTORY

2005, c. 534, §1 (NEW). 2009, c. 566, §18 (AMD). 2009, c. 652, Pt. B, §2 (AMD). 2009, c. 652, Pt. B, §3 (AFF).
